Hi, Has anyone tried to run amd54 - current under VirtualBox, but using modular Xorg, instead of the in-tree X? I built today the latest version from Xorg and can't ficure out what to do with the mouse driver. The graphics part of it works OK, although I can't yet resizing to work (xrandr lets me change screen size). The mouse is recognized by 'Xorg -configure' with the 'mouse' driver, which moves the cursor apparently correctly, but when a button is pressed, i.e. for a menu, it alwys comes from somewhere in the center of the screen and does not register. With the builtin Xorg this is sorted using the 'ws' driver, which works fine. Here, with modular Xorg, I am getting an error: .... [ 101.062] (II) Using input driver 'ws' for 'Mouse0' [ 101.062] (**) Option "CorePointer" [ 101.062] (**) Mouse0: always reports core events [ 101.062] (II) ws: Mouse0: debuglevel 0 [ 101.062] (**) Option "Device" "/dev/wsmouse" [ 101.062] (**) Option "ZAxisMapping" "4 5 6 7" [ 101.062] (**) ws: Mouse0: ZAxisMapping: buttons 4 and 5 [ 101.062] (**) ws: Mouse0: WAxisMapping: buttons 6 and 7 [ 101.062] (**) ws: Mouse0: associated screen: 0 [ 101.063] (**) ws: Mouse0: device will work in raw mode [ 101.063] (II) ws: Mouse0: minimum x position: 0 [ 101.063] (II) ws: Mouse0: maximum x position: 65535 [ 101.063] (II) ws: Mouse0: minimum y position: 0 [ 101.063] (II) ws: Mouse0: maximum y position: 65535 [ 101.063] (==) ws: Mouse0: Buttons: 7 [ 101.063] (**) ws: Mouse0: YAxisMapping: buttons 4 and 5 [ 101.063] (II) XINPUT: Adding extended input device "Mouse0" (type: TOUCHSCREEN, id 6) [ 101.064] (**) Mouse0: (accel) keeping acceleration scheme 1 [ 101.064] (**) Mouse0: (accel) acceleration profile 0 [ 101.064] (**) Mouse0: (accel) acceleration factor: 2.000 [ 101.064] (**) Mouse0: (accel) acceleration threshold: 4 [ 101.064] (EE) ws: Mouse0: SCALIBCOORS failed Invalid argument [ 101.064] [dix] couldn't enable device 6 [ 101.064] (EE) Couldn't init device "Mouse0" [ 101.064] (II) UnloadModule: "ws" ....
and the driver is unloaded. I tried the three mouse emulation drivers of VirtualBox, getting the same message. I also tried the vboxmouse driver from VBox Additions, but it does not load at all as the API version is 16, the server API is 24. -- ----
